Facebook Connect:“<app> 发生错误,请稍后再试”

Posted

技术标签:

【中文标题】Facebook Connect:“<app> 发生错误,请稍后再试”【英文标题】:Facebook Connect: "Error occurred with <app> Please try again later" 【发布时间】:2011-10-13 01:19:53 【问题描述】:

我有一个 iPhone 应用程序,它通过ios-sdk 使用 facebook 连接将视频上传到 facebook。直到今天它一直运行良好。大多数用户都可以上传,但一个特定的用户首先会看到这个对话框:

permissions ok

一旦他点击确定,他就会得到这个对话框:

error dialog

我查看了诊断程序是否有任何错误,但没有发现任何错误。我唯一注意到的是在功能请求下它说“请求 1.0 - 30”来限制每个用户每天。我不知道特定用户是否遇到了某些限制或发生了其他事情。

另一个有趣的事情是我们有完整版和精简版。他可以通过精简版上传,但不能通过完整版上传。两个版本都使用相同的 api 调用来上传视频。

更新:用户从其 Facebook 帐户的隐私设置中删除了该应用程序。然后应用重新授权,一切正常。

它是如何进入这种状态的?有没有办法通过IOS应用检测并解决?

【问题讨论】:

【参考方案1】:

Facebook 偶尔会返回该错误,而且大多数时候(对我而言)除了重试外,我无能为力。

这个错误不仅发生在这种类似的情况下,而且在任何地方都会发生,例如 Feed Dialog、Request Dialog 等......

我很确定这是 Facebook 服务器错误。

【讨论】:

以上是关于Facebook Connect:“<app> 发生错误,请稍后再试”的主要内容,如果未能解决你的问题,请参考以下文章

如何通过 Facebook Connect 在 Facebook 墙上分享分数?

安装 facebook-connect 插件后 Ionic 构建失败

PHP Facebook Connect教程

PHP Facebook Connect

Facebook Connect在移动网站上扩展页面宽度

Facebook 的 OpenID Connect 配置